What does it take to succeed in the 2020's?
From our findings: dream big, be social, believe, persist
With years of experience and from the insights we gained in researching this book where we spoke to more than one hundred people about their careers, we discovered that people who successfully changed careers had some things in common. They all dreamed big, talked to a lot of people with good support from a few, had a (mostly) positive attitude, and didn’t give up. Add it all up and this is what it looks like to succeed at work in the 2020s:
Set a big goal. And make a detailed plan to achieve it.If you believe, and are persistent, you will get where you’re going so dream big. We call this ‘Career Imagination.’
Create a strong social network. This will help you build skills, find work, get supported, get advanced and have more fun. Your social network can be big or small, the important thing is that it functions.
Believe and be optimistic. Believe that you can do what want to do. It doesn’t have to be easy to be successful, but you need to know you can. You will adapt to change and manage risks which will give you confidence and help you keep believing.
Be persistent. Goals can take a long time to achieve. A big part of persistence is staying focused on what you want and committing to continuous learning and skill development.
